UK: There has been an unprecedented volume of malicious code and attacks - including many high profile incidents - in the Middle East during 2012. Attacks ranged from those performed by cyber criminals to hacktivists and in some cases reportedly nation-state actors. The Middle East also saw an increase in the amount of spam that was sent containing malicious code, believed to be due to a widespread bot network in the region.

Top tips that will help prevent your workforce becoming impaled
You can’t swing a dead cat without hitting a company that’s been linked to a phishing attack. Organisations such as RSA, Epsilon and the US’s Department of Energy, are just a few that have publicly held up their hands to falling victim to an attack. And it will get worse. Gartner recently stated in its 2012 Magic Quadrant for Secure Email Gateways (SEG) report that "Phishing attacks continue to oscillate, while more targeted phishing attacks increase.” Why are spear phishing attacks increasing and what can organisations do to prevent falling victim?
